Webpack中常见的插件(Plugins)主要包括以下几个:
-
HtmlWebpackPlugin:自动生成HTML文件,并将打包后的JavaScript和CSS文件自动引入HTML文件中,方便在浏览器中查看应用程序。
-
CleanWebpackPlugin:在每次构建前清理打包目录,避免旧文件对新文件的影响。
-
MiniCssExtractPlugin:将CSS文件从JavaScript中分离出来,形成单独的CSS文件,提高浏览器加载CSS文件的效率。
-
UglifyJsPlugin:压缩JavaScript代码,减小文件体积,提高应用程序的性能。
-
DefinePlugin:在代码中定义全局变量,方便在不同环境下进行调试和测试。
这些插件主要解决了前端开发中资源管理、代码压缩、性能优化等问题。通过使用插件,我们可以自动化完成一些常见的任务,如HTML自动生成、打包目录清理、代码压缩等,减少了手动操作的时间和出错率,提高了开发效率和代码质量。
Webpack的常见插件包括HtmlWebpackPlugin用于自动生成HTML并引入资源,CleanWebpackPlugin负责构建前清理目录,MiniCssExtractPlugin分离CSS,UglifyJsPlugin压缩JavaScript,DefinePlugin定义全局变量。这些插件提升了前端开发的自动化程度,优化了代码质量和性能。
254





